From February 1943 the US used a universal system to identify radar variants, consisting of three letters and a number, respectively designating platform, type of equipment, function, and version. This system was continued after WWII with multiservice designations being prefixed by 'AN/' for Army-Navy. BuShips 1943 classifications
Prefix Designation A Aircraft, used in combination with other letters B IFF C Experimental D Direction-finding E Emergency power F Fire control radar FS Frequency shift keying G Aircraft transmitting H Sonar hoists I Intercept radar, aircraft only J Passive sonar, for submarines K Sonar transmitting L Precision calibration M Radio transceiver N Echo-sounding O Measuring, for operator training P Automatic transmitting and receiving Q Sonar, for surface ships R Radio receiver S Search T Radio transmitter U Remote control V Radar display W Submarine sonar X Experimental Y Radar homing beacon Z Airborne navigational aids, later replaced with ARN and APN
